Description: NUHY Nuveen ESG High Yield

The Nuveen ESG High Yield Corporate Bond ETF (NUHY) is an exchange-traded fund that focuses on high-yield corporate bonds while incorporating Environmental, Social, and Governance (ESG) criteria into its investment strategy. This ETF is designed for investors seeking income and potentially lower volatility through a portfolio that aligns with ESG principles.

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) for NUHY would likely include yield, duration, credit quality, and ESG ratings. The yield would indicate the return investors can expect, while duration would measure the funds sensitivity to interest rate changes. Credit quality would assess the risk of default among the bonds held, and ESG ratings would evaluate the funds adherence to its ESG criteria.

Economic drivers influencing NUHYs performance include interest rates, credit spreads, and overall economic growth. Changes in interest rates can affect bond prices, with rising rates typically decreasing the value of existing bonds. Credit spreads, which reflect the difference in yield between high-yield and investment-grade bonds, are crucial as they directly impact the attractiveness of high-yield bonds. Economic growth can influence credit spreads and default rates, as a strong economy tends to reduce defaults and narrow credit spreads.

Investors in NUHY should monitor macroeconomic indicators such as GDP growth, inflation rates, and unemployment rates, as these can influence the overall direction of interest rates and credit markets. Additionally, regulatory changes and shifts in investor sentiment towards ESG investing could impact the ETFs attractiveness and performance.
